 Description of the problemWhile vehicle was parked outside, noticed side lights were on, car was not on. After entering the vehicle noticed a smell of burned plastic. Tried multiple ways to shut off the side lights, couldn't do it. Finally traced the smell of the burning plastic to the rear of the vehicle, by the lift gate, by the spare tire. The electrical cable that connects the vehicle to the trailer hitch wiring harness was burning and smoking. Disconnected it and the power failure stopped, by then the wiring harness had melted and wires burnt. Took photos of the wiring to show it, problem seems to be with the condensation in the area and moisture caused a short in the harness. Without intervening car could have caught fire and burnt down.

  • What is Recall?

    A recall is when a product is removed from the market or a correction is made to the product because it is either defective or potentially harmful.
  • What is Failure?

    Failure is the state or condition of not meeting a desirable or intended objective, and may be viewed as the opposite of success. Product failure ranges from failure to sell the product to fracture of the product, in the worst cases leading to personal injury, the province of forensic engineering.
  • What is Defect?

    Non-conformance of a car component with the specified requirements, or non-fulfillment of user expectations, including the safety aspects.
